Transaction 510db2e2a35cb9941c8d58fe0abf08ce7a4dc0abbf11907e7e882e4cef993860
2 Input
2 Outputs
- 510db2e2a35cb9941c8d58fe0abf08ce7a4dc0abbf11907e7e882e4cef993860:0
- 510db2e2a35cb9941c8d58fe0abf08ce7a4dc0abbf11907e7e882e4cef993860:1
value 5471346
address 165536Z3mZbGAH3FomnUUaKpVPoerfCTVg
value 19950000
address 3BMEXRRQdoKbNUSyaFBx4SE5aJqLovfVMZ